Gaim died after sendind a file with msn protocol (msn_slplink_add_slpcall)

Bug #72470 reported by Surricani
14
Affects Status Importance Assigned to Milestone
Gaim
Invalid
Undecided
Unassigned
gaim (Ubuntu)
Invalid
Medium
Unassigned

Bug Description

I don't know why, but gaim crashed while sending a file with msn protocol.

Revision history for this message
Surricani (surricani) wrote :
Revision history for this message
Surricani (surricani) wrote :
Revision history for this message
Sebastien Bacher (seb128) wrote :

Thanks for your bug. According to the backtrace that's similar to http://sourceforge.net/tracker/index.php?func=detail&aid=1384759&group_id=235&atid=100235 upstream

Changed in gaim:
importance: Undecided → Medium
status: Unconfirmed → Confirmed
Revision history for this message
Sebastien Bacher (seb128) wrote :

Debug bt:

"...
#0 msn_slplink_add_slpcall (slplink=0x8739f60, slpcall=0x85f3aa0) at ../../../../src/protocols/msn/slplink.c:179
#1 0xb685b0cd in msn_slp_call_new (slplink=0x8739f60) at ../../../../src/protocols/msn/slpcall.c:69
#2 0xb685b32d in msn_slplink_request_ft (slplink=0x8739f60, xfer=0x876a288)
    at ../../../../src/protocols/msn/slplink.c:747
#3 0xb684e0c8 in t_msn_xfer_init (xfer=0x876a288) at ../../../../src/protocols/msn/msn.c:422
#4 0x08089a31 in gaim_xfer_request_accepted (xfer=0x876a288,
    filename=0x87afa68 "/media/cdrom0/Peppe/Università/Anno_III/Applicazioni_Web/esame_bello.tar.bz2")
    at ../../src/ft.c:481
#5 0x08089cdc in gaim_xfer_choose_file_ok_cb (user_data=0x876a288,
    filename=0x87afa68 "/media/cdrom0/Peppe/Università/Anno_III/Applicazioni_Web/esame_bello.tar.bz2")
    at ../../src/ft.c:256
#6 0x081220ba in file_yes_no_cb (data=0x875fb98, id=1) at ../../src/gtkrequest.c:1390
#7 0xb78de879 in IA__g_cclosure_marshal_VOID__INT (closure=0x8783ea0, return_value=0x0, n_param_values=2,
    param_values=0xbff43f9c, invocation_hint=0xbff43eac, marshal_data=0x81220d0) at gmarshal.c:216
#8 0xb78d179b in IA__g_closure_invoke (closure=0x8783ea0, return_value=0x0, n_param_values=2, param_values=0xbff43f9c,
    invocation_hint=0xbff43eac) at gclosure.c:490
#9 0xb78e1b93 in signal_emit_unlocked_R (node=0x85f5678, detail=0, instance=0x8774800, emission_return=0x0,
    instance_and_params=0xbff43f9c) at gsignal.c:2440
#10 0xb78e30b7 in IA__g_signal_emit_valist (instance=0x8774800, signal_id=263, detail=0, var_args=0xbff441e0 "�\026\220�")
    at gsignal.c:2199
#11 0xb78e3279 in IA__g_signal_emit (instance=0x8774800, signal_id=263, detail=0) at gsignal.c:2243
#12 0xb7b13f5a in IA__gtk_dialog_response (dialog=0x8774800, response_id=-3) at gtkdialog.c:835
#13 0xb7b13fb5 in action_widget_activated (widget=0x8402dd0, dialog=0x8774800) at gtkdialog.c:534
#14 0xb78deb29 in IA__g_cclosure_marshal_VOID__VOID (closure=0x8782a50, return_value=0x0, n_param_values=1,
    param_values=0xbff4443c, invocation_hint=0xbff4434c, marshal_data=0xb7b13f90) at gmarshal.c:77
#15 0xb78d179b in IA__g_closure_invoke (closure=0x8782a50, return_value=0x0, n_param_values=1, param_values=0xbff4443c,
    invocation_hint=0xbff4434c) at gclosure.c:490
#16 0xb78e1b93 in signal_emit_unlocked_R (node=0x83fa870, detail=0, instance=0x8402dd0, emission_return=0x0,
    instance_and_params=0xbff4443c) at gsignal.c:2440
#17 0xb78e30b7 in IA__g_signal_emit_valist (instance=0x8402dd0, signal_id=159, detail=0,
    var_args=0xbff4467c "J\200��\220{ڷ") at gsignal.c:2199
#18 0xb78e3279 in IA__g_signal_emit (instance=0x8402dd0, signal_id=159, detail=0) at gsignal.c:2243
#19 0xb7ac8093 in IA__gtk_button_clicked (button=0x8402dd0) at gtkbutton.c:889
..."

Revision history for this message
Sebastien Bacher (seb128) wrote :

From gdb:

(gdb) p slplink
$1 = (MsnSlpLink *) 0x8739f60
(gdb) p slplink->swboard
$2 = (MsnSwitchBoard *) 0x8339
(gdb) p slplink->swboard->flag
Cannot access memory at address 0x8349

Revision history for this message
Michael Wohlmuther (mwohlmuther) wrote :

Gaim crashed when sending file over MSN

Revision history for this message
Sebastien Bacher (seb128) wrote :

Michael, thank for your interest, your crash is different from the bug you comment on though, it looks like bug #65705 rather. If you are not sure of what you are doing to avoid confusion you should probably open a new bug

Revision history for this message
Adam Niedling (krychek) wrote :

Edgy and gaim are not supported anymore. Please open a new bug if you get a crash with pidgin in a later version of Ubuntu. The link to the upstream bug leads to an error message.

Changed in gaim:
status: Confirmed → Invalid
importance: Unknown → Undecided
status: Unknown → New
status: New → Invalid
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Duplicates of this bug

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.